On June 1, the third edition of Palmas Unidas took place, Palmar’s Corporate Social Responsibility Program aligned with the 4th Sustainable Development Goal (SDG): Quality Education. This initiative is designed to promote reading, creativity, and learning among children aged 5 to 12, encouraging values and knowledge that contribute to their development and personal growth.

Launched in 2023, Palmas Unidas seeks to strengthen children’s education through content connected to the SDGs, promoting critical thinking, leadership, and an awareness of their environment.

In its third edition, the program succeeded in delivering 300 books to children in rural areas through a two-stage process. The first stage was an open digital campaign that gathered 150 books with the enthusiastic support of employees and the general public. These books were donated to the children of our allied producers’ employees.

The second stage was carried out in person, with 150 more books delivered directly to the children of our field workers during a special event that included dramatized readings, playful activities, and learning spaces.

“With small actions, we are transforming lives”,
said company representatives.

It is worth highlighting that the booksdelivered were written by Krupskaya Pereira, a renowned author from El Oro, reaffirming Palmar’s support for Ecuadorian talent.
